JUDGMENT
This petition is fil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India seeking for the following reliefs :-
i) To issue a writ of certiorari or any other appropriate writ order or direction quashing Exhibit-P4 order issued by the 3rd respondent;
ii) To issue a writ of certiorari or any other appropriate writ order or direction quashing Exhibit-P5 Circular issued by the 2nd respondent;
iii) To issue a writ of mandamus or any other appropriate writ order or direction to the 3rd respondent to finally dispose of the vehicle Mahindra Xylo 2017 model Car bearing registration No.TN-37-CS-3142 by releasing the same to the petitioner.
iv) To issue a writ of mandamus or any other appropriate writ order or direction commanding the 2 nd respondent to grant the interim custody of Mahindra Xylo 2017 model Car bearing registration No.TN-37-CS-3142 to the petitioner on his producing any other security which this Hon'ble Court may deem fit to direct.
v) To issue a writ of mandamus or any other appropriate writ order or direction to the 4 th respondent to forthwith produce the Mahindra Xylo 2017 model Car bearing registration No.TN-37-CS-3142 before the 3 rd respondent;
vi) Any other reliefs which this Hon'ble Court may deem fit and proper considering the facts and circumstances of the case in the interest of justice.
WP(CRL.) NO. 381 OF 2022 3
2. Petitioner is the registered owner cum driver of a vehicle bearing registration No.TN-37-CS-3142 which has been seized by the 3rd respondent in NDPS Crime No.7/2022 of Excise Range Office, Chalakkudy on the allegation that the accused was found travelling in the vehicle carrying ganja. Crime was registered against the accused for offences punishable under Sections 20(b)
(ii)(C) & 29, 60(3) of the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ances Act, 1985 (for short 'NDPS Act').
3. The grievance of the petitioner is that he was only owner cum driver of the vehicle and his vehicle was hired by the accused for the purpose of travelling. While travelling in the vehicle it was intercepted by the Excise Officials. In a search of the vehicle, the contraband was found kept inside. It was seized and the crime in question was registered.
4. According to the petitioner, he being not an accused, is entitled to get the vehicle released in interim custody. But, the position of law is settled in Shajahan v. Inspector of Excise [2019 (4) KLT 507] by a Division Bench of this Court and as per the dictum a court cannot exercise jurisdiction under Section 451 of WP(CRL.) NO. 381 OF 2022 4 Code of Criminal Procedure, 1973 for grant of vehicle in interim custody.
Writ Petition (Crl.) fails and is dismissed.
